Guardian of the World’s Silicon Valley

C.C. Wei – CEO, TSMC

If there is one company the entire world depends on for its digital future, it is TSMC. And at the helm of this $500-billion giant stands C.C. Wei, a soft-spoken yet strategic leader who has turned Taiwan into the epicenter of global chipmaking.

Wei’s leadership has been marked by relentless focus on advanced nodes — manufacturing chips at 5nm, 3nm, and now racing toward 2nm. These aren’t just engineering feats; they are geopolitical assets. From Apple’s iPhones to NVIDIA’s AI GPUs, the most advanced technologies on earth are born in TSMC fabs.

What makes Wei remarkable is his ability to balance innovation with diplomacy. In an era where semiconductor supply chains are tightly woven into geopolitics, Wei has kept TSMC neutral yet indispensable, supplying the world while navigating cross-currents of U.S.–China tensions.
